This striking wall poster is a beautifully executed modern supplement from the respected Czech publication Živá Historie, reproducing the monumental early 18th-century double-hemisphere world map by legendary Nuremberg cartographer Johann Baptist Homann. Adorned with rich baroque allegory, celestial charts, and wind deities, this piece balances historical documentation with sophisticated design, capturing an era when the globe was still being actively written into existence.
The composition centers on a dual-hemisphere representation of the Earth, flanked by two smaller celestial inserts tracking northern and southern stellar constellations. The borders are richly populated with meticulous illustrations detailing natural phenomena, active volcanoes, rainbows, and classical mythological figures.
